2. What are cookies?

A cookie is a small simple file that is sent along with pages of this website and stored by your browser on the hard drive of your computer or another device. The information stored therein may be returned to our servers or to the servers of the relevant third parties during a subsequent visit.

3. What are scripts?

A script is a piece of program code that is used to make our website function properly and interactively. This code is executed on our server or on your device.

4. What is a web beacon?

A web beacon (or a pixel tag) is a small, invisible piece of text or image on a website that is used to monitor traffic on a website. In order to do this, various data about you is stored using web beacons.

Pizarra natural de Galicia.

A lousa galega é un dos materiais máis eficientes que existen na arquitectura actual. As súas numerosas funcionalidades achegan ás cubertas e fachadas lonxevidade e calidade.

Para toda a vida

A pizarra natural achega unha gran durabilidade, superior aos 200 anos, e ofrece un resultado óptimo por moi adversas que sexan as condicións climáticas.
